Overview
The LPC1111FHN33/102K is a 32-bit microcontroller from NXP USA Inc., part of the LPC11xx MCU Family. This microcontroller is based on the Arm Cortex-M0 architecture and is designed for low-cost, high-performance applications. It operates at CPU frequencies of up to 50 MHz, making it suitable for a variety of embedded systems.
Key Specifications
Parameter | Specification |
---|---|
Microcontroller Type | 32-bit Arm Cortex-M0 |
Flash Memory | 8 kB |
SRAM | Up to 4 kB |
Package Type | 32-pin HVQFN (Exposed Pad) |
Operating Voltage | 1.8 V to 3.6 V |
Maximum CPU Frequency | Up to 50 MHz |
Analog Peripherals | 10-bit ADC with input multiplexing among 5, 6, or 8 pins |
Serial Interfaces | UART, SPI, I2C-bus interface supporting full I2C-bus specification and Fast-mode Plus |
Timers and Counters | Four general purpose counter/timers with up to eight capture inputs and up to 13 match outputs |
Power Modes | Sleep, Deep-sleep, and Deep power-down modes |
Key Features
- High-Performance CPU: Based on the Arm Cortex-M0 architecture, operating at up to 50 MHz.
- Memory and Storage: 8 kB of flash memory and up to 4 kB of SRAM.
- Analog and Digital Peripherals: Includes a 10-bit ADC, UART, two SPI controllers with SSP features, and an I2C-bus interface.
- Timers and Counters: Four general purpose counter/timers with multiple capture and match outputs.
- Power Management: Integrated Power Management Unit (PMU) with Sleep, Deep-sleep, and Deep power-down modes to minimize power consumption.
- Programming Capabilities: In-System Programming (ISP) and In-Application Programming (IAP) via on-chip bootloader software.
- Package Options: Available in 32-pin HVQFN (Exposed Pad) package.
Applications
- General Purpose Embedded Systems: Suitable for a wide range of applications requiring low power and high performance.
- Industrial Automation: Can be used in industrial control systems, sensors, and actuators.
- Internet of Things (IoT): Ideal for IoT devices due to its low power consumption and high integration.
- Automotive Systems: Can be used in various automotive applications such as sensors, control units, and infotainment systems.
- Consumer Electronics: Suitable for use in consumer electronics like smart home devices, wearables, and other portable electronics.
Q & A
- What is the CPU architecture of the LPC1111FHN33/102K?
The LPC1111FHN33/102K is based on the Arm Cortex-M0 architecture.
- What is the maximum CPU frequency of the LPC1111FHN33/102K?
The maximum CPU frequency is up to 50 MHz.
- How much flash memory does the LPC1111FHN33/102K have?
The LPC1111FHN33/102K has 8 kB of flash memory.
- What types of serial interfaces are available on the LPC1111FHN33/102K?
The microcontroller includes UART, SPI, and I2C-bus interfaces.
- Does the LPC1111FHN33/102K support power-saving modes?
- What is the operating voltage range of the LPC1111FHN33/102K?
The operating voltage range is from 1.8 V to 3.6 V.
- What package type is the LPC1111FHN33/102K available in?
The microcontroller is available in a 32-pin HVQFN (Exposed Pad) package.
- Does the LPC1111FHN33/102K support In-System Programming (ISP) and In-Application Programming (IAP)?
- What are the key analog peripherals of the LPC1111FHN33/102K?
The microcontroller includes a 10-bit ADC with input multiplexing among 5, 6, or 8 pins.
- Can the LPC1111FHN33/102K be used in automotive applications?